How do I set my desktop background to a DreamScene video?

0

Preliminary steps: • First, you must have Windows Vista Ultimate. This is a system requirement and DreamScene will not legally work on any other version of Vista or Windows. • Second, you need to have DreamScene installed. If you don’t have DreamScene installed, click on your start button. Type ‘ultimate extras’ in the search box and click on Windows Ultimate Extras. Next, click on ‘View available extras’. Scroll down to the bottom. Under the heading ‘Windows Ultimate Extras’, DreamScene should be listed. Check the box beside it and click install. Follow the setup. Right-click on your desktop. Click ‘Personalize’. Next, click on ‘Desktop Background’. From the drop-down menu click ‘Windows DreamScene Content’ or click the Browse button and locate the video file you want to use as your background.
